]> err.no Git - sope/blobdiff - sope-core/NGStreams/GNUmakefile
added OSX framework support
[sope] / sope-core / NGStreams / GNUmakefile
index 000ea070b2d1e4a96373c1594fd5d4202c79e9c7..4fd79910f1650b6369d128190c0a42c0f759fda1 100644 (file)
@@ -4,11 +4,16 @@
 include ../common.make
 include ./Version
 
+ifneq ($(frameworks),yes)
 LIBRARY_NAME = libNGStreams
+else
+FRAMEWORK_NAME = NGStreams
+endif
+
+libNGStreams_DLL_DEF                  = libNGStreams.def
 libNGStreams_SOVERSION=$(MAJOR_VERSION).$(MINOR_VERSION)
 libNGStreams_VERSION=$(MAJOR_VERSION).$(MINOR_VERSION).$(SUBMINOR_VERSION)
 
-libNGStreams_DLL_DEF                  = libNGStreams.def
 libNGStreams_HEADER_FILES_DIR         = NGStreams
 libNGStreams_HEADER_FILES_INSTALL_DIR = /NGStreams
 
@@ -90,7 +95,19 @@ libNGStreams_OBJC_FILES = \
        \
        NGGZipStream.m                  \
 
+# framework support
+NGStreams_HEADER_FILES_DIR = $(libNGStreams_HEADER_FILES_DIR)
+NGStreams_HEADER_FILES = $(libNGStreams_HEADER_FILES)
+NGStreams_OBJC_FILES   = $(libNGStreams_OBJC_FILES)
+
+
+# building
+
 -include GNUmakefile.preamble
+ifneq ($(frameworks),yes)
 include $(GNUSTEP_MAKEFILES)/library.make
+else
+include $(GNUSTEP_MAKEFILES)/framework.make
+endif
 -include GNUmakefile.postamble
 -include fhs.make